The Home Affairs Ministry issued a direct order worth €880,000 excluding VAT last December for the upgrading and installation of a new IT network at prison.
Minister Carmelo Abela acknowledged the direct order in parliament this evening, answering a question by Nationalist Party MP Jason Azzopardi. Mr Abela said that the IT network at the centre where young inmates are housed will also be improved, to ensure better surveillance.
The same unnamed company was also awarded another direct order amounting to €35,600 to provide interrogation recording equipment in eight police stations.
